Anna Gvozdjáková is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Physiology and Biochem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Anna Gvozdjáková has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 299 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Physiology and 5 papers in Biochemistry. Recurrent topics in Anna Gvozdjáková’s work include Coenzyme Q10 studies and effects (13 papers),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(8 papers) and Biochemical Acid Research Studies (5 papers). Anna Gvozdjáková is often cited by papers focused on Coenzyme Q10 studies and effects (13 papers),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(8 papers) and Biochemical Acid Research Studies (5 papers). Anna Gvozdjáková collaborates with scholars based in Slovakia, Italy and New Zealand. Anna Gvozdjáková's co-authors include Jarmila Kucharská, O Uličná, Danica Mihalová, Oľga Vančová, Zuzana Sumbalová, Fedor Šimko, Milan Štefek, Silvester Poništ, Katarína Bauerová and J Török and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Molecular and Cellular Cardiology, Current Alzheimer Research and Acta Diabetologica.
